Caroline and the Magic Potion is an intriguing blend of animation and family themes, exploring the yearning for adventure through a young girl's eyes. The film has this quaint, almost whimsical atmosphere that feels like a storybook come to life. You can sense the charm in the hand-drawn sequences, which gives it that nostalgic vibe. The pacing is gentle, allowing moments of wonder to breathe, while the interactions between Caroline, her Granny, and the mischievous cat Mus add layers of warmth and humor. It’s not just about flying but about the courage to explore one's potential. The practical effects, especially with the potion visuals, have a certain tactile quality that enhances the magic, making it a distinctive viewing experience.
